Assistant Attorney General for the Office of Legal Policy of the United States

Aaron Reitz has spent his life on the frontlines of our state’s and nation’s most important battles. A graduate of Texas A&M and the University of Texas School of Law, Aaron Reitz served five years in the U.S. Marine Corps, deploying to Afghanistan to defend our freedom and way of life. Aaron went on to serve as Chief of Staff to Senator Ted Cruz, managing major policy efforts on border security, online child protection, and job creation. After President Trump’s 2024 re-election, he appointed Aaron to lead the DOJ’s Office of Legal Policy under Attorney General Pam Bondi.
